ACCOMPLISHMENT REPORT ON THE LAUNCHING OF PROJECT C.A.R.E.

I. Introduction:
Reading is necessary for learning, so instilling a love of reading at an early age is the key
that unlocks the door to lifelong learning. Children who value books are more motivated to
read on their own and will likely continue to hold that value for the rest of their lives. Instilling a
love of reading early gives a child a head start on expanding their vocabulary and building
independence and self-confidence. It helps children learn to make sense not only of the world
around them but also people, building social-emotional skills and of course, imagination.

Now, in support to DepEd’s MATATAG program, the Edukasyon sa Pagpapakatao


Department initiates Project C.A.R.E (Compassionate Alliance of Reading Enthusiasts). It
is simultaneously launched in every school on 15th of November at the present year. This
programs aims to combat the perennial issue of slow readers, moreover of non-readers that
brought learning difficulties in all learning area. Assist learners who were left behind during the
pandemic especially those with reading difficulties will be given prior concern/attention.
Emphasize that teachers of Edukasyon sa Pagpapakatao should not be a values teacher only
but also a reading teacher whose heart is always willing to help learners how to read and that
later on they may realize the importance of knowing how to read. Integrate EsP subject in the
reading program as it gives value and concern to learners who need special care.

II. Narrative Report:


As support to this project, the Cabalaoangan Elementary School joins and launches
Project CARE in upholding their objectives last November 15, 2023. It was attended by the 21
teachers, learners, reading enthusiast, EsP Coordinator and the school head, Dr. Albert M.
Bertudez, Principal III.

The kick-off program took almost an hour and a half from 8:30-10:00 am. The program
starts with a prayer by Ma’am Judielle Audriz Z. Ylarde, T-III to be followed by other
preliminaries through an AVP. The EsP Coordinator orients the participants about the project.
She talks about the objectives and expected outcomes of this program. It was then followed
by the words of challenge from the school principal, Dr. Albert M. Bertudez, School Principal
III, claiming that we can win the battle against illiteracy by cooperation of the learners,
teachers and parent’s as well.

The launching and orientation of the program is done at exactly 10 in the morning.
Learners of Cabalaoangan Elementary Schools accepted the challenge, with unity,
cooperation; volunteerism among learners and teachers will make Project CARE, a
remarkable success.
